Strawberry Pretzel Salad

Description

A layered dessert with a salty pretzel crust, a creamy cheese filling, and a sweet strawberry gelatin topping.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 1/2 cups crushed pretzels
  • 1 cup butter, melted
  • 1/4 cup white sugar
  • 8 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up powdered sugar
  • 1 cup heavy whipping cream, cold
  • 1 package (3 ounces) strawberry gelatin
  • 2 cups boiling water
  • 1 package (10 ounces) frozen strawberries, thawed and drained

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ees F.
  2. Mix crushed pretzels, melted butter, and 1/4 cup white sugar. Press mixture into the bottom of a 9×13 inch baking dish.
  3. Bake the crust for 10 minutes. Let cool completely.
  4. Beat the softened cream cheese and powdered sugar until smooth.
  5. In a separate bowl, whip the cold heavy cream until stiff peaks form.
  6. Fold the whipped cream into the cream cheese mixture. Spread this mixture evenly over the cooled pretzel crust.
  7. In a bowl, dissolve the gelatin in the boiling water. Stir in the thawed, drained strawberries.
  8. Pour the strawberry gelatin mixture over the cream cheese layer.
  9. Refrigerate for at least 4 hours, or until the gelatin is set.

Notes

  • Drain the thawed strawberries well to prevent the gelatin from becoming watery.
  • You can use a hand mixer or stand mixer for the cream cheese and whipping cream steps.
